Fonts are broken

I entered my name with chinese characters on the browser. but some of chinese characters of my name are broken when it displayes on the browser.

In this case,

If some letters of my name are broken, please write your name in English.
If some characters of my name are broken, please write your name in English.
If fonts of my name are broken, please write your name in English.

Which of above expressions are correct?
  

Top answer

I don't understand why you have changed persons. These are correct: If some letters of your name appear incorrectly , please write your name in English. If some characters of your name appear incorrectly , please write your name in English.
